Book I've been doing a lot of reading this month (YAY!!!!!!!), and while I originally planned to share ONE book, I read an entire series that I absolutely LOVED! The Lunar Chronicles: Cinder, Scarlet, Cress, Winter. I didn't even know that this series existed, but George saw positive reviews online and bought me the first three for Christmas. Seriously, I am so excited about this story, but I will try to describe is as succinctly as possible... It's a futuristic Sci-fi take on classic fairytales, tying together the stories of Cinderella, Little Red Riding Hood, Rapunzel, and Snow White. With an evil queen of course.
